Common AutoUpdator.exe Errors on Windows

Confronting errors linked to AutoUpdator.exe can be a daunting task due to the diversity of underlying causes, which might include software incompatibility, obsolete drivers, or even malware presence. In the section below, we've enumerated the most frequently encountered errors related to AutoUpdator.exe in order to assist you in comprehending and potentially rectifying the issues.

  • Access is Denied: This error message appears when the system refuses permission to a file or resource. This might occur due to insufficient user privileges, file ownership issues, or restrictive file permissions.
  • Blue Screen of Death (BSOD): This warning appears when the system experiences a fatal error resulting in a system crash. Potential causes could include hardware failures, issues with drivers, or serious software bugs that undermine the stability of the operating system.
  • AutoUpdator.exe has Stopped Working: This error might show up when an application crashes. It could be due to various reasons like incompatible system files, faulty or outdated drivers, or a software conflict.
  • Runtime Errors: This alert appears when a program experiences a difficulty while running. Potential causes could include coding errors, memory overflows, or interference from other software currently in operation.
  • Error 0xc0000005: This error message is shown when there is an access violation issue, commonly due to memory problems, malware infection, or outdated drivers.

Run the Windows Memory Diagnostic Tool

Run the Windows Memory Diagnostic Tool Thumbnail
Difficulty
Advanced
Steps
6
Time Required
15 minutes
Sections
5
Description

How to run a Windows Memory Diagnostic test to check for AutoUpdator.exe errors related to memory issues.

Step 1: Open Windows Memory Diagnostic

Step 1: Open Windows Memory Diagnostic Thumbnail
  1. Press the Windows key.

  2. Type Windows Memory Diagnostic in the search bar and press Enter.

Step 2: Start the Diagnostic Process

Step 2: Start the Diagnostic Process Thumbnail
  1. In the Windows Memory Diagnostic window, click on Restart now and check for problems (recommended).

Step 3: Wait for the Diagnostic to Complete

Step 3: Wait for the Diagnostic to Complete Thumbnail
  1. Your computer will restart and the memory diagnostic will run automatically. It might take some time.

Step 4: Check the Results

Step 4: Check the Results Thumbnail
  1. After the diagnostic, your computer will restart again. You can check the results in the notification area on your desktop.

Step 5: Check if the Problem is Solved

Step 5: Check if the Problem is Solved Thumbnail
  1. After the memory diagnostic, check if the AutoUpdator.exe problem persists.
